在这个信息爆炸的时代,生活服务平台的搭建变得越来越重要。一个优秀的个性化生活服务平台不仅能够满足用户的需求,还能为商家提供新的销售渠道。本文将带你揭秘生活网站源码,并为你提供搭建个性化生活服务平台的攻略。
选择合适的开发语言和框架
搭建生活服务平台,首先需要选择合适的开发语言和框架。以下是一些常见的选项:
- 语言:HTML、CSS、JavaScript、PHP、Python、Java等。
- 框架:Bootstrap、React、Vue、Laravel、Django等。
选择时,应考虑以下因素:
- 团队技能:选择团队熟悉的语言和框架,提高开发效率。
- 项目需求:根据平台功能选择合适的框架,如Laravel适合快速开发,React适合构建复杂的用户界面。
源码获取与学习
源码获取
- 开源社区:GitHub、码云等开源社区有很多免费的生活服务平台源码,可以根据需求进行选择。
- 付费购买:部分开发者会在网站或平台销售自己的源码,价格和功能各异。
源码学习
- 阅读文档:仔细阅读源码文档,了解平台功能、架构和关键技术。
- 分析代码:逐步分析源码,理解每个模块的作用和实现方式。
- 运行示例:根据文档和代码,尝试运行示例项目,熟悉平台功能。
功能模块设计与实现
生活服务平台通常包含以下功能模块:
用户模块
- 注册与登录:支持邮箱、手机号等多种注册方式,实现用户登录和密码找回。
- 个人信息管理:用户可以修改个人信息、头像、密码等。
商家模块
- 商家入驻:商家可以申请入驻平台,填写相关信息。
- 商品管理:商家可以上传商品图片、描述、价格等信息。
- 订单管理:商家可以查看订单详情、发货、售后等。
用户模块
- 浏览商品:用户可以浏览不同分类的商品,了解商品信息。
- 购物车:用户可以将商品加入购物车,进行结算。
- 订单管理:用户可以查看订单详情、评价商品等。
评价模块
- 商品评价:用户可以对购买的商品进行评价。
- 商家评价:用户可以对商家进行评价。
支付模块
- 在线支付:支持支付宝、微信支付等多种支付方式。
- 退款与售后:用户可以申请退款或售后。
性能优化与安全
性能优化
- 代码优化:优化代码,提高执行效率。
- 数据库优化:优化数据库结构,提高查询速度。
- 缓存机制:使用缓存机制,减少数据库访问次数。
安全
- 用户数据安全:加密用户数据,防止泄露。
- 支付安全:使用HTTPS协议,保证支付安全。
- 防范攻击:定期更新系统,防范黑客攻击。
总结
搭建个性化生活服务平台需要考虑多个因素,包括开发语言、框架、功能模块、性能优化和安全等。通过以上攻略,相信你能够轻松搭建一个满足用户需求的生活服务平台。祝你在互联网领域取得成功!
